Criminally Yours is a single player action game with romance, comedy and anime themes. It was developed by Meant to Bee Studios and was released on November 8, 2025. It received overwhelmingly positive reviews from players.

You're the next generation of heroes—"Oracle," given to your mother and you for your ability to see glimpses into the future. The only thing that stands in your way of keeping peace in the city is the supervillain "Chronos". When you aren't protecting the city from Chronos, you're just an average everyday civilian working as a project manager with your long-time crush, Nikolaos. Little do you k…

  • Well-done voice acting enhances the experience, particularly Nik's and Wes's performances.
  • Attractive sprite art and comic book style UI with pleasant jazz-influenced music create an engaging atmosphere.
  • Compelling, multifaceted characters and an intriguing, suspenseful story with multiple endings and romance options.
  • Story pacing issues with heavy focus on one love interest (Nik) leading to reduced player choice and diminished route variety.
  • CG artwork quality is inconsistent and sometimes anatomically off compared to sprite art; MC is not visually represented in CGs.
  • Writing contains grammatical and punctuation errors, and some players find character relationship development rushed or unconvincing.

    The story receives mixed feedback, with praise for its compelling characters, unique superhero concept, and engaging twists, especially involving the villain Nikolas. However, many users feel disappointed by the heavy focus on one love interest, poor pacing, an illusion of choice, and a story that becomes dragged out and lacks clarity in character development. Overall, while some find it intriguing and enjoyable, others criticize its structure and repetitive emphasis on the villain.

    The music in the game is highly praised for its great variety and strong jazz influence, appealing especially to jazz fans. The soundtrack is described as pleasant, fire, and a standout aspect of the game, greatly enhancing the overall experience.
